That brown ring on the ceiling isn't going away with paint alone. Here's the thing homeowners need to hear first: if the leak isn't fixed, patching the stain is a waste of money. Concord Drywall Repair Pros handles the drywall side, cutting out damaged material, sealing, and matching texture, once the water source is addressed.
Concord's humid summers and occasional heavy rain make this a common call, especially around bathrooms, roof flashing, and window unit installs. We see it a lot near older homes with aging flashing and newer builds with window AC units cut into walls.

Our Water Stain Repair Process
Step 1Inspect the extent of damage
Moisture meter check to find dry material.
Step 2Cut back to solid drywall
Remove anything compromised.
Step 3Let the area dry fully
Critical step if the leak was recent.
Step 4Apply stain-blocking primer
Seals the substrate before patching.
Step 5Install new drywall section
Sized to the cut-out area.
Step 6Tape, mud, and sand
Standard finish process on the new section.
Step 7Texture match
Blended to the existing ceiling or wall pattern.
Step 8Prime and finish
Paint-ready when complete.

Materials and Methods for Water Damage and Stain Repair

Moisture-resistant drywall board
Used in bathroom-adjacent or high-humidity areas prone to repeat exposure.

Stain-blocking primer-sealer
Locks in old water stains so they don't bleed through fresh paint, important in Concord's humid summers.

Mold-resistant paper facing
An option for areas with a history of moisture problems, adds a layer of protection.

Water Damage and Stain Repair FAQs
Can drywall repair fix a water stain or do I need the leak fixed first?
The leak has to be addressed first, or the stain comes right back. Once the source is fixed, we handle sealing, patching, and texture matching the drywall.
How do I know if drywall needs replacing or just sealing?
If it's soft, crumbly, or bulging, it needs replacement. If it's just a stain on solid material, a stain-blocking primer and repaint often does the job.
What causes recurring water stains after rain?
Usually roof flashing, window unit gaps, or bathroom exhaust venting that isn't sealed properly. Fixing the drywall without addressing that source just delays the next stain.
How much does water damage repair cost?
Surface sealing without replacement runs $150 to $300. Full section replacement with texture matching costs more depending on size and location.
How long does water-damaged drywall take to repair?
If the area needs to dry out first, add a few days before we can even start cutting and patching. Once dry, the actual repair is usually a day or two.
